    Jonathan Aguilar Garcia (Tagalog: [ˌd͡ʒoːnɐˈtan ʔɐɣɪˈlaɾ ɡɐɾˈsiːɐ]; June 25, 1970 – March 9, 2019), better known by his stage name Chokoleit (Tagalog: [ˌt͡ʃoːxoˈlɛɪ̯t]), [2] was a Filipino comedian, actor, and TV host. He was best known for his role as Pearly Shell in the Philippine television series Marina.

  6. Mar 10, 2019 · Jonathan Aguilar Garcia, who was better known by his stage name Chokoleit, died aged 46 on Saturday night, shortly after he performed at a show in the Philippine's Abra province. The Filipino comedian, actor and TV host died after experiencing breathing difficulties, his talent agency, Star Magic, said in a statement.
